Filipino mixed martial arts fighters Lito Adiwang and Rene Catalan were outclassed by their grappler opponents in the main cards of ONE: NextGen II at the Singapore Indoor Stadium on Nov. 26.

Former Ultimate Fighting Championship fighter Jarred Brooks made his presence felt in ONE Championship when he submitted Adiwang via arm triangle in the second round of the headline bout of the night.

The brash American Brooks displayed total domination when he pinned the explosive Adiwang to the ground and controlled the fight from start to finish.

Brooks avoided a stand-up duel with Adiwang as he quickly went for a takedown, bringing the action to the mat in most part of the two-round strawweight bout.

With his back on the canvas, the fifth-ranked Adiwang tried his best to defend against the American’s top pressure as Brooks advanced his position.

In the second round, Brooks landed two more takedowns, including an emphatic slam, before swiftly transitioning to the fight-ending choke. With his arm trapped and nowhere to go, Adiwang had no choice but to tap out.

In another strawweight MMA bout, former ONE world champion and current fourth-ranked contender Alex Silva tapped out Filipino veteran Rene Catalan via armbar in the first round of their highly anticipated rematch.

Silva brought Catalan down to the mat after the Filipino star missed with a combination.

Once on the ground, the Brazilian jiu-jitsu black belt cleverly worked his way into the perfect position to secure the bout-ending submission. – Harley F. Palangchao
